FIGURE 1.
Schematic illustration of the process of triple-loading. First, we introduced RGD4C and Cy5.5 onto the surfaces of two sets of ferritins, via genetic and chemical means. These two ferritins were then mixed and broken down into subunits at pH=2, and incubated with 64CuCl2 to achieve radiolabeling. The pH was then adjusted back to 7.4 to facilitate the reformation of nanostructures. The reconstituted chimeric ferritin nanocages have both RGD4C and Cy5.5 on their surfaces and 64Cu loaded in their cavities.
